The film begins with an unnamed man arriving by train to Helsinki. After falling<br />
asleep in a park, he is mugged by hoodlums. Severe beatings by the hoodlums<br />
lead to serious head injury which resulted in loss <strong>of</strong> consciousness. He awakes<br />
and wanders back to the train station and collapses in its bathroom. He awakes<br />
the second time in a hospital and finds that he has lost his memory. He starts his<br />
life from scratch, living in container dwellings, finding clothes with help from<br />
the Salvation Army and making friends with the poor.<br />

Juha<br />
1999, 35 mm, Black & White, 78 min, Finnish<br />
Marja is a simple peasant woman married to her older husband Juha. They lead a<br />
very simple country life, spending most <strong>of</strong> their days farming and tending to<br />
their livestock. Marja's world is turned upside down when Shemeikka comes to<br />
the happily married couple asking them for help with his broken down vehicle<br />
and a place to spend the night. As Juha works to repair the car, Shemeikka<br />
attempts to lure Marja to leave Juha and come to the city with him. A hesitant<br />
Marja does not want to leave her husband at first but ultimately gives in to<br />
temptation after dreaming <strong>of</strong> a wonderful new life in a big city. Shemeikka and<br />
Marja leave for the city but Marja's dream quickly becomes a nightmare when<br />
Shemeikka enslaves her in a brothel.<br />
